Best time to go to Khayelitsha

The best time to visit Khayelitsha is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January and February are its hottest month on average. At the time of February,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

How can I get around Khayelitsha and the greater Cape Town area?
If you want to see more of the city, Khayelitsha Station is the closest metro stop. Others nearby include Nonkqubela Station and Kuyasa Station.
